Overview
As well as keeping you up-to-date with the fast-changing world of multimedia practice, this Creative Studies (Hons) degree programme from Bangor University will introduce you to a broad range of theoretical perspectives that will enrich your research skills. Whilst studying with us you’ll gain confidence and learn how to excel and adapt in an ever-changing industry.
Taught by leading analyst and practitioners, staff within the School regularly engage with research in advertising, media regulation, privacy, digital journalism, political communication, gender, visual culture, gaming, global media, social networks, publishing and documentary to name a few. Many of the teaching staff are also practicing professionals and consultants.
Careers
You will be familiar with the artistic practices, concepts and creative processes involved in producing literature, media, music, film, theatre and other art forms. Furthermore, you will understand how text, image and sound can be used to convey meaning across a variety of writing genres, styles and media forms. Typical roles include:
- Casting director
- Choreographer
- Copywriter
- Creative director
- Digital media assistant
- Editor/filmmaker
- Post-production assistant
- PR consultant/manager
- Production runner
- Publisher
- Researcher

- You can examine innovations in the book and publish industry, look at how films communicate meaning and express your own creative choices as a filmmaker. The difference between fictional and factual writing can be explored alongside preparing and honing your skills for interview.
- At Bangor University we’ll encourage you to find new ways to express yourself, your messages and meaning. You will be given opportunities to create original media, communications, productions and performance pieces, both as an individual and part of a team.
- Alongside your studies Bangor University offers a range of opportunities to engage with the creative industries. From conferences, video conferences and events to regular visits from creative writers, filmmakers, journalists, designers, dramatists and new media makers.
